在目前的Mysql數據庫中,使用最廣泛的是innodb存儲引擎。innodb確實是個很不錯的存儲引擎,就連高性能Mysql里都說了,如果不是有什么很特別的要求,innodb就是最好的選擇。當然,這偏文章講的是TokuDB,不是innodb,相比innodb,TokuDB有着自己的特點 ...
分形樹簡介 原文:http: www.bitstech.net tokudb index introduction 分形樹是一種寫優化的磁盤索引數據結構。 在一般情況下, 分形樹的寫操作 Insert Update Delete 性能比較好,同時它還能保證讀操作近似於B 樹的讀性能。據Percona公司測試結果顯示, TokuDB分形樹的寫性能優於InnoDB的B 樹 , 讀性能略低於B 樹。 類 ...
2016-03-07 12:18 0 1960 推薦指數:
在目前的Mysql數據庫中,使用最廣泛的是innodb存儲引擎。innodb確實是個很不錯的存儲引擎,就連高性能Mysql里都說了,如果不是有什么很特別的要求,innodb就是最好的選擇。當然,這偏文章講的是TokuDB,不是innodb,相比innodb,TokuDB有着自己的特點 ...
運行結果: ...
似乎每一個有關分形的教程都要講到分形樹,大概是因為樹是生活中最常見的分形實物吧。這一節將展示下如何一步一步地生長出一棵樹來。其實現算法不難,就是在每一次生長迭代中,使線段生長出幾條新的線段來。 核心代碼: 軟件截圖: 樹的生成 ...
近一段時間一直在研究分形,寫了幾個分形相關的程序,這是其中一個。程序中里面包含近20種分形圖形的生成算法。 (1) 科赫(Koch)雪花 (2) 列維(levy)曲線 (3) 龍形曲線(Dragon ...
一、二分查找法 二分查找法(binary search)也成為折半查找法。用來查找一組有序的記錄組中的某一記錄。 基本思想是:將記錄按有序化(遞增或遞減)排列,在查找過程中采用跳躍式方法查 ...
mysql的B+樹索引 查找使用了二分查找,redis 跳表也使用了二分查找法,kafka查詢消息日志也使用了二分查找法,二分查找法時間復雜度O(logn); 參考:redis的索引底層的 跳表原理 實現 聊聊Mysql索引和redis跳表 ---redis的跳表原理 時間復雜度O(logn ...
數據庫索引——B+樹索引 索引是一種數據結構,用於幫助我們在大量數據中快速定位到我們想要查找的數據。 索引最形象的比喻就是圖書的目錄了。注意這里的大量,數據量大了索引才顯得有意義 索引在 MySQL 數據庫中分三類: B+ 樹索引 Hash 索引 全文索引 B+樹 ...
2020/02/25 Python使用Turtle繪制分形樹 效果如下: Code: ...